Lot 911
Large Cent Blank Planchet with Upset Rims in an NGC "Mint Error" slab. Glossy light chocolate brown. No corrosion but there are some faint hairline scratches on both sides mixed with the usual collection of tiny nicks. The rims are upset (Breen's stage II) indicating this planchet was ready for striking. The rims are fairly wide which suggests the planchet was prepared for a Mature Head cent (1843-1857). The weight is shown as 10.7 grams on the NGC label, which equates to 166.3 grains versus the mint standard of 168.0 grains for large cents. The NGC label calls this a "Mint Error" which is debatable since planchets were manufactured outside the mint.

Lot 912
(1861-65) Civil War Store Card Hudson, Michigan Fuld 480G-2a Rarity-9. NGC graded MS-64 Brown. Card from Tubbs & Spear, Grocers, with the A. Gleason, Hillsdale reverse. The merchant is Rarity-5 but this variety is Rarity-9. Attractive frosty steel brown with delicate overtones of light bluish steel. No spots, stains, or contact marks. Finest of only 2 certified for the variety by NGC. The attribution is shown on the NGC label.

Lot 913
1866 Lexington & Baltimore/Springfield Mass, Rulau Ma-Sp 72 (Bolen JAB-22) in Copper Rarity-6+. NGC graded MS-64 Brown. Very attractive frosty bluish steel brown and chocolate with faded red in protected areas. Sharply struck and very attractive. The only defects are a few tiny specks of darker toning at the top of the obverse. Only 14 of these were struck in copper by Bolen, and this is a very nice one. The Bolen attribution is noted on the NGC label. Diameter 28mm.

Lot 916
(1867) Andrew Jackson Political Token by Bolen in Silver B-27 type Rarity-7+ MS60. Frosty mix of dark bluish steel and lighter silvery gray. No defects. Very sharply struck. The obverse is dominated by a sharply detailed portrait of Andrew Jackson with JACKSON above and Bolen below. The reverse legend reads Andrew Jackson/The Stern Old Soldier/A Foe to Traitors/7th President. U.S. Unlisted in silver but the estimated mintage is 3. Diameter 25.5 millimeters with a plain edge.
